Don't Make N.Y. Gambling State: Padavan28 April 2004NEW YORK -- As reported by the New York Daily News: ``With the expansion of gambling operations in the state, people can now take part in state-sanctioned gambling literally all of the time, a state legislator contended in a report released yesterday. ```It's official,' said Sen. Frank Padavan (R-Bellerose). 'In New York State, between Quick Draw, VLTS [Video Lottery Terminals], OTB parlors, regular lottery, Mega Millions and dozens of scratchoff games, a person can gamble at any time, day or night, and not only is it perfectly legal, it's actually sponsored, supported and encouraged by the state.' ``Padavan made his remarks as he issued a 90-page report titled "All Gambling All the Time, Turning the Empire State into the Gambling State." ``Padavan said he released the report during ongoing budget negotiations with intention of dissuading fellow lawmakers from supporting a proposal by Gov. Pataki to install VLTS at Off-Track Betting parlors throughout the state..." |
